ELQ-331 as a prototype for extremely durable chemoprotection against malaria

Abstract: Background:The potential benefits of long-acting injectable chemoprotection (LAI-C) against malaria have been recently recognized, prompting a call for suitable candidate drugs to help meet this need. On the basis of its known pharmacodynamic and pharmacokinetic profiles after oral dosing, ELQ-331, a prodrug of the parasite mitochondrial electron transport inhibitor ELQ-300, was selected for study of pharmacokinetics and efficacy as LAI-C in mice.Methods: Four trials were conducted in which mice were injected … Show more

“…ELQs have been shown to target the Qi site or the Qo site of the cytochrome b of multiple apicomplexan parasites such as Plasmodium spp. (15,16,(19)(20)(21), Toxoplasma gondii (11) and Babesia microti (10). Whereas the ability to maintain P. falciparum and T. gondii in culture made it possible to conduct structure-activity relationship studies to identify inhibitors suitable for each pathogen, detailed structureactivity relationship evaluation could not be conducted in B. microti due to the lack of an in vitro culture system.…”
